Output b305ae7dd598576720fca9c6f002dfe818ca95847be62506612474fae0adc76d:0

value
6426
script pubkey
OP_0 OP_PUSHBYTES_20 b8dca683653e7070addcbb7dfb2a28869dfa51c3
address
bc1qhrw2dqm98ec8ptwuhd7lk23gs6wl55wr88t72y
transaction
b305ae7dd598576720fca9c6f002dfe818ca95847be62506612474fae0adc76d
confirmations
50678
spent
true